rig out

rig out
verb
put on special clothes to appear particularly appealing and attractive
-

She never dresses up, even when she goes to the opera

-

The young girls were all fancied up for the party

Main Entry:rig

* * *

ˌrig ˈout [transitive] [present tense I/you/we/they rig out he/she/it rigs out present participle rigging out past tense rigged out past participle rigged out] informal phrasal verb
to give someone a particular type of clothing to wear

She had been rigged out in a cowgirl outfit.
